Treating bruises can really help with the appearance and even the pain of a bruise. Bruises occur when the capillaries release blood into the skin’s tissue. The initial bruise will be dark blue/purple and as the blood is absorbed by the skin’s tissues it the bruise will begin to fade away usually turning brown, yellow, and then back to normal. Usually, when the skin is injured a bruise will result. There are some diseases that may result in spontaneous bruising, but these are quite rare and not usually the reason for a bruise to occur.

There are some individuals who bruise easier than others. Individuals who find themselves bruising quite easily should increase the bioflavonoid in their diet. Capillaries are made stronger by bioflavonoids, which reduces the chances of bleeding by keeping them strong. Foods that are high in bioflavonoids include broccoli, green peppers, lemons, and rose hips. These foods are also anti -inflammatory. It is recommended to take Vitamin C in addition to bioflavonoid supplements if you want to improve absorption.

There are many different treatments for bruises including cabbage. Cabbage leaves are great for treating bruises because they have anti-inflammatory properties and work well for swelling, too.

Another popular bruise treatment is arnica. It has anti-inflammatory and antiseptic properties and works well to reduce pain. Used directly on the skin is best especially when it is part of a bandage.

Some individuals find that parsley works well as a bruise treatment because it is able to reduce the size of small blood vessels. This makes it perfect for treating bruising, broken veins, and the like. The best way to use parsley for bruising is to apply a handful of crushed parsley directly to the affected area. Repeated regularly over the course of a couple days will reduce the appearance of the bruises.

Witch hazel also helps for treating bruises as it is an antiseptic, astringent and anti-inflammatory. The blood is easily dispersed with the witch hazel, which reduces the appearance of the bruises.

A good solution for treating bruises is to also improve blood circulation. When the blood is circulating better it is easier for the body to deal with a bruise and remove the old blood from the skin’s tissues.

Most people don’t bother to treat their bruises and just let mother nature deal with them. However, not everyone likes the appearance of bruises on their skin or they may have a special event like a wedding or party where a bruise just won’t be acceptable. In these cases, using the treatment methods outlined above should prove helpful.
